What Does Double Arrow Sign Mean

Short Answer

The double arrow sign (⟷ or ⇄) is used in various contexts to denote equivalence, bidirectional relationships, or transformations between two entities.

Complete Explanation

The double arrow sign (⟷ or ⇄) is a versatile symbol employed in multiple disciplines to signify equivalence, bidirectional mappings, or transformations between two elements. Its interpretation varies slightly depending on the field of application.

  • In mathematics and logic:
    The ⟷ symbol often represents logical equivalence or bi-conditional statements, indicating that both sides of the expression are true under identical conditions. For example, in propositional logic, pq means “p if and only if q.”
  • In chemistry:
    The ⇌ symbol denotes a reversible reaction or equilibrium between reactants and products, suggesting that the forward and reverse reactions occur at equal rates.
  • In computer science and programming:
    Double arrows are used to represent mappings in data structures (e.g., hash maps) or to denote assignment operators in certain languages (e.g., => in JavaScript for arrow functions).
  • In transportation and signage:
    A double arrow can indicate a two-way road or direction, guiding drivers that travel is permitted in both directions.

History / Background

The use of arrows to denote directionality dates back to ancient Greek mathematics and philosophy. Over time, the double-headed arrow evolved into a standardized symbol across various scientific disciplines. In the 20th century, its adoption in chemistry by chemists like Gilbert N. Lewis helped formalize the representation of reversible reactions. Similarly, mathematicians and logicians incorporated it into symbolic logic to clarify conditional statements.

Importance and Impact

The double arrow sign plays a crucial role in streamlining communication across fields:

  • In mathematics and logic, it simplifies complex conditional expressions, making proofs more concise.
  • In chemistry, it visually conveys the dynamic nature of reactions, aiding in the understanding of equilibrium concepts.
  • In computer science, it enhances code readability by clearly indicating function mappings or data assignments.

Why It Matters

Understanding the double arrow sign is essential for anyone involved in:

  • Academic studies in mathematics, chemistry, or computer science.
  • Careers requiring logical reasoning or chemical process analysis.
  • Programming and software development where data structures rely on clear mappings.

Common Misconceptions

Myth

The double arrow always implies a physical exchange of materials.

Fact

While in chemistry it often denotes a reversible reaction, in other contexts (e.g., logic) it strictly signifies logical equivalence without any material transfer.

Myth

Double arrows are interchangeable with single arrows.

Fact

Single arrows typically indicate unidirectional relationships or one-way processes, whereas double arrows explicitly denote bidirectional or reversible interactions.

FAQ

What does ⟷ mean in mathematics?

It denotes logical equivalence, indicating that two statements are true under the same conditions.

How is ⇌ used in chemical equations?

It signifies a reversible reaction, showing that reactants and products can interconvert.

Can double arrows be used in everyday writing?

Primarily reserved for technical contexts; in casual writing, plain language is preferred.

References

  1. International Union of Pure and Applied Chemistry (IUPAC) Recommendations
  2. Logic Symbols in Mathematical Texts
  3. JavaScript Arrow Functions Documentation

Related Terms

Leave a Reply

Your email address will not be published. Required fields are marked *